Days Before Rodeo is one of the most searched hip hop vinyl releases—but like many mixtapes from the era, it comes with a lot of confusion.

Search online and you’ll find dozens of vinyl copies in different colours and formats. But the key question is:

👉 Is Days Before Rodeo actually available on vinyl?

The answer is simple—but often misunderstood.


🎤 The Story Behind Days Before Rodeo

Released in 2014 by Travis Scott, Days Before Rodeo was a mixtape, not a traditional studio album.

Because of this:

  • It wasn’t distributed through standard retail channels
  • It didn’t receive a physical release at the time

👉 Including no official vinyl pressing


🚫 Was Days Before Rodeo Ever Released on Vinyl?

No.

There is:

  • No official catalogue number
  • No label-backed pressing
  • No authorised vinyl release

👉 Every vinyl version in circulation is:

  • ❌ Unofficial
  • ❌ Bootleg
  • ❌ Not endorsed by the artist

💿 Why Does It Exist on Vinyl?

Demand.

As Travis Scott’s popularity grew, bootleggers began pressing Days Before Rodeo to satisfy collectors and fans who wanted it in physical format.

Today, it’s one of the most commonly bootlegged hip hop releases.


🔍 Bootleg Pressing Identifiers (Collector Details)


📀 Common Bootleg Variants

Vinyl Colours

  • Frequently found as:
    • Purple
    • Red
    • Clear
    • Splatter variants

👉 No official colour standard exists


Runout / Matrix

  • Typically:
    • Generic machine stamps or blank runouts
  • No consistent catalogue-linked matrix

👉 This is a major giveaway


Labels

  • Often include:
    • Full artwork printed on centre labels
    • Missing or incorrect label branding

👉 Official releases would include label info—these do not


Sleeve & Packaging

  • Usually:
    • Glossy sleeve
    • Slightly off-colour artwork
  • Spine text often inconsistent

👉 Bootlegs often look “too modern” or slightly wrong


Tracklist Issues (Important)

Many versions:

  • Rearrange tracks to fit vinyl sides
  • Occasionally:
    • Omit tracks
    • Split tracks awkwardly

👉 This is one of the clearest indicators

🎧 Sound Quality: What to Expect

  • Audio sourced from:
    • Digital files / mixtape uploads
  • Quality varies:
    • Some acceptable
    • Some flat or distorted

👉 This is not an official mastering
